0% found this document useful (0 votes)
44 views

IOS Problem Statement - Assignments - Mobilicis India Private Limited

The document provides an assignment for an iOS development internship. It asks applicants to develop an iOS app using Swift that retrieves device information like model name, iOS version, serial number, storage, battery health and level, camera details, processor and GPU information, and IMEI number. Applicants are to submit the GitHub source code link, a video of the working app on Google Drive, and a readme file explaining the code and APIs. Selected candidates will be invited for a video interview.
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
0% found this document useful (0 votes)
44 views

IOS Problem Statement - Assignments - Mobilicis India Private Limited

The document provides an assignment for an iOS development internship. It asks applicants to develop an iOS app using Swift that retrieves device information like model name, iOS version, serial number, storage, battery health and level, camera details, processor and GPU information, and IMEI number. Applicants are to submit the GitHub source code link, a video of the working app on Google Drive, and a readme file explaining the code and APIs. Selected candidates will be invited for a video interview.
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OCX, PDF, TXT or read online on Scribd
You are on page 1/ 2

Assignment for position at “Mobilicis India Private Limited”

- IOS Development Internship applications


For any queries related to below assignments, reach out to [email protected] Or
call us at 9660398594

Develop an iOS App using “Swift” to retrieve following Device/iPhone Information:


● Model Name & Model Number
● iOS Version
● Device’s Serial Number
● Storage
● Battery Health (Maximum Capacity)
● Battery Level (Current charging level)
● Camera MegaPixel
● Camera Aperture
● Processor (CPU) Information
● GPU Information
● IMEI
Note: Try to get/extract as much information as possible from above mentioned list using
Swift.

➢ Swift should be used to fetch Device Information.


➢ Please DO NOT use Flutter packages to get device information.
➢ We would like to evaluate your IOS (Swift) skills.
➢ In addition, try to get as much detailed device information as possible using Swift.

Deliverables:
a) Deliver/share us the GITHUB Source code link. Please provide the
link of github at the time of assignment submission
b) Share the video file of working ipa (IOS app). Please place the video
file on google drive and share the link at the time of assignment
submission.
c) Please create a project “readme txt file” explaining source code &
API’s, host name, url etc..
d) Please do not share the zip file/large file attachments (ipa or video ) .
For that, only share the link (Google drive link or github link)
e) For selected candidates, we would invite them for a telephonic video
interview.
For any queries related to the assignments, reach out to “[email protected]
Or call us at 9660398594

You might also like